Audiologist Dr. Robin Wielins founded Island Audiology & Hearing Aid Centers in Honolulu in 2005 and later expanded to Kauai and Kona. She serves as Clinical Director to ensure all patients receive quality care through audiology best practices. Originally from Orlando, Florida, Dr. Wielins was among the University of Florida’s first graduates of the on-campus Au.D. program in 2001. Her goal is to make others’ lives more enjoyable through hearing more easily. With no audiology program in the state, Dr. Wielins is proud to increase hearing care access in Hawaii by mentoring doctoral externs from mainland universities. Dr. Tammy Vaughan, an audiologist at Island Audiology & Hearing Aid Centers’ Kona clinic, specializes in comprehensive hearing evaluations, hearing aid fittings, and personalized solutions to enhance communication and quality of life. Committed to staying atop audiology innovations, she combines expertise and empathy to deliver exceptional care. Dr. Vaughan earned her Bachelor of Science in communication disorders from Murray State University and Doctor of Audiology from the University of Memphis. She holds a certificate in advanced studies in vestibular sciences and disorders from Salus University. In her spare time, she enjoys relaxing with a good book and a great cup of coffee.
